Using CAD software helps engineers, product developers, and designers to produce custom mechanical parts. Users of eMachineShop's free software get expert analysis, pricing, feedback, and ordering information.

During the design process, a machining expert inspects the product's shape, material, and finish. This inspection keeps the user informed of any machining setbacks. A 3-D preview provides a visual of the final parts before an order is placed. Users can also get instant design feedback and price quotes for design scenarios to optimize cost. 

"Whether you are prototyping a new design or replacing an existing part, making custom-machined parts is normally time-consuming and costly," says eMachineShop president James Lewis. "[This] is a novel solution that offers the easiest, most cost-effective way to turn ideas into real 3-D parts."
